Easy Asparagus Quiche with Gruyère

Description

This Easy Asparagus Quiche with Gruyère is a delicious and simple dish, showcasing fresh asparagus and rich Gruyère cheese in a flaky crust—ideal for brunch or a comforting dinner.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 single 9-inch pie crust, homemade or store-bought (thawed)
  • 1/2 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 small shallot, diced
  • 12 ounce asparagus, trimmed and c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1/2 cup Gruyère cheese, shredded
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 cup half and half (or heavy cream)
  • 2 tablespoons fresh dill, finely chopped

Instructions

  1. Prepare the crust: If using homemade pie dough, roll it into a circle about 10 inches wide and ⅛ inch thick. Place it in a 9-inch pie dish and press it in gently. Trim excess dough and prick the bottom with a fork.
  2. Blind bake the crust (optional but recommended): Preheat the oven to 375°F. Line the pie crust with parchment paper and fill with pie weights or dried beans. Bake for 20 minutes until lightly golden. Remove parchment and weights, and let the crust cool slightly.
  3. Prepare the filling: Cut asparagus into 1 inch pieces.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at, add shallot, and cook for about 2 minutes until softened. Add asparagus and sauté for 3-4 minutes until slightly tender.
  4. Add garlic, salt, and pepper to the skillet, cooking for another 30 seconds until fragrant. Remove from heat.
  5. Assemble the quiche: Spread the asparagus mixture over the bottom of the prepared crust. Sprinkle shredded Gruyère cheese evenly over the vegetables. In a medium bowl, whisk together eggs, half and half (or heavy cream), and chopped dill until smooth. Slowly pour the egg mixture into the crust until the custard is just below the edge.
  6. Bake: Bake the quiche at 375°F for 35-40 minutes, until the center is set and the top is lightly golden. Allow to cool for 15 minutes before slicing and serving.

Notes

Homemade crust can add flavor and texture; use store-bought for a quicker option.
Letting the quiche rest before slicing allows for easier serving and better texture.
Feel free to substitute other vegetables like spinach or leeks based on your taste.
